AnnTaylor Shares Rose 4.3% Following Upgrade (ANN)

 
Comtex
     

    Nov 23, 2009 (SmarTrend(R) News Watch via COMTEX) ----11/23/2009 - AnnTaylor Stores Corp. (NYSE:ANN) shares rose 4.3% following an upgrade to "overweight" from "market-weight," according to a Bloomberg report. The retailer was upgraded at Thomas Weisel Partners Group, which cited a "substantial opportunity" for Q4 and 2010. On Friday the company reported fiscal Q3 EPS of 20 cents per share, topping analyst estaimtes of 7 cents per share. Revenues fell 12% to $462.4 million, short of the consensus estimates of $473.9 millon.
